About tert-butyl (E,3R,5S)-7-[2-cyclopropyl-6,7-difluoro-4-(N-methylanilino)quinolin-3-yl]-3,5-dihydroxyhept-6-enoate

tert-butyl (E,3R,5S)-7-[2-cyclopropyl-6,7-difluoro-4-(N-methylanilino)quinolin-3-yl]-3,5-dihydroxyhept-6-enoate (PubChem CID 53234286) has the molecular formula C30H34F2N2O4 and a molecular weight of 524.61 g/mol. Its IUPAC name is tert-butyl (E,3R,5S)-7-[2-cyclopropyl-6,7-difluoro-4-(N-methylanilino)quinolin-3-yl]-3,5-dihydroxyhept-6-enoate.
